Output 301c63231f736683ee89197d29fbfbb2d07be57249fc110a828ad2d20a73da85:0

value
15864425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98992fad8d1028bdec6232b02961de3a6a38289e OP_EQUAL
address
3Fbt9GY2ekLkiriDUfjvf4obdLtZT54G4E
transaction
301c63231f736683ee89197d29fbfbb2d07be57249fc110a828ad2d20a73da85
confirmations
392284
spent
true